Installed strategically above the sand conveying belt, this innovative system is designed to effectively break up green sand into a loose, workable state after mixing, ensuring optimal readiness for further processing.
Utilized predominantly in the green sand casting mechanized sand recycling production line, this adept machinery is engineered to proficiently loosen mixed wet sand and crush old sand post-separation. It plays a critical role in ensuring the air permeability of molding sand exceeds 80cm³/min while enhancing the surface quality of the casting. As the centerpiece of the sand processing system, the sand loosening machine is revolutionizing modern foundry workshops with its superior loosening, efficient crushing, and intelligent dust removal capabilities. 1. Process pain points and technological innovation
To address the challenges of wet sand compaction (3-5% water content) and old sand crushing (with core bone and iron bean impurities), the loose sand machine introduces breakthroughs with its dual-mode crushing structure and modular design:
Wet sand loosening mode:
Rotary knife crushing system: Employing 304 stainless steel staggered blade groups with a hardness of HRC55-60, this system operates at a rapid 1200r/min, processing up to 60t/h. The resultant molding sand boasts a bulk density of ≤1.4g/cm³, with an impressive 40% increase in air permeability.
Dynamic screening module: Featuring a built-in Φ8mm aperture grid, this module achieves synchronous separation of unbroken large particles (return rate <2%), ensuring the molding sand's uniformity as it enters the conveyor belt, with a particle size standard deviation of <0.15mm.
Old sand crushing mode:
Hammer impact mechanism: Outfitted with a high manganese steel hammer head (impact toughness ≥120J/cm²), this mechanism effectively crushes old sand groups with iron beans (diameter ≤20mm), achieving a crushing efficiency of 45t/h and an exemplary iron impurity separation rate of >98%.
Magnetic pre-separation: A robust permanent magnetic roller (magnetic induction strength ≥1500Gs) is positioned to pre-emptively capture ferromagnetic impurities, significantly reducing hammer head wear by 70%.
Intelligent switching technology:
With PLC-controlled one-button switching between wet and old sand processing modes, the system transitions seamlessly in less than 3 minutes, making it ideal for both intermittent and continuous production line setups.
2. Integrated solution for foundry sand processing line
The coordinated operation of the loose sand machine, conveyor belt, and dust removal system creates a powerhouse ecosystem for efficient sand processing:
Space optimization design:
Featuring an inverted installation structure, this apparatus stands elegantly above the B=800-1400mm belt conveyor, with a streamlined net height of ≤1.2m, optimizing workshop vertical space by 30%.
Standardized inlet and outlet flanges (ISO 5211) facilitate seamless integration with sand mixers and old sand screening machines, maintaining a connection precision of ±2mm.
Easy maintenance:
The design of the quick-detachable cutter head and hammer bracket ensures tool changes are swift, taking less than 20 minutes;
Gas spring-assisted observation windows and inspection doors enable single-person completion of routine maintenance with ease and efficiency.
3. Core advantages and economic benefits
Through pioneering material innovation and smart control, the loose sand machine delivers a quantum leap in foundry sand processing performance, driving economic benefits and operational excellence:
Durability redefined: Our design ensures wear-resistance and long-lasting performance.
Engineered for excellence, the blade surface boasts a cutting-edge laser-clad tungsten carbide coating, with a thickness of 0.3-0.5mm, enhancing its durability to last four times longer than standard blades.
Experience significant savings with our replaceable ARQ wear-resistant steel plate lining, offering a hardness of HB450, and slashing your annual maintenance costs by a remarkable 65%.
Optimize your energy efficiency: Our system is designed with energy consumption in mind.
Harness the power of innovation with our 55kW permanent magnet synchronous motor, coupled with a variable frequency drive system, delivering a 25% reduction in electricity usage compared to traditional asynchronous motors.
Our advanced technology ensures that the power consumption for crushing one ton of molding sand does not exceed 0.8kW·h, achieving an impressive 40% reduction compared to conventional roller crushers.
Revolutionizing quality: Presenting compelling improvement data.
Achieve superior casting quality with a compaction rate of loosened sand fluctuating ≤2%, significantly cutting the porosity defect rate from 3.8% to an incredible 0.5%.
Eco-friendly enhancements increase the recycling rate of old sand to 95%, while simultaneously reducing the need for new sand by an outstanding 60%.
